Role: Programming PLCs for Biopharma Operations; Enabling Handshaking with Third Party Systems / SCADA; Debugging-&-Troubleshooting at Customers' Site / Standardization of Programming in Process Sequences Education Qualification: BE / BTech ( Instrumentation & Electronics ) / (Electrical & Electronics) / (Electrical & Telecommunication) Years of Experience: 6 - 8 years Travel Requirement: If required Accountable and Responsible for : 1) Should have Functional Expertise in Designing, Developing & Troubleshooting of Programmes from the given Schematic Diagrams OR Logic Flow Diagrams on various production environs of BioProcess / BioPharma Operations to achieve the desired output. 2) Should combine his/her knowledge of Automation Software and Programming Languages to write executable Programs for BioProcess/ Biopharma Operations for --- PLC in Ladder Diagram (LD), Sequential Functional Charts (SFC), Functional Block Diagram (FBD) & Structured Text (ST). Distributed Control System (DCS) in FBD. Reporting (SQL Server Reporting Services, Historian, Vantage Point, Visual Basic Analysis & Crystal) in SQL & VBA Scripting. Supervisory Control & Data Acquisition (SCADA) for Industrial Automation. Database Management System. Engineering Systems (RS232 / RS485 / Ethernet / Profinet / Profibus / FF / OPC Communication) AND thereafter, Document the Development Process, the Intent of the Project and Create a Manual of Instructions to ensure the safety of users. 3) Consequent to activities at Sr # 2 above having been developed and tested, he/she should fully integrate the Developed Programmes with the physical mechanisms on which these Programmes will work by executing or overseeing the installation of Programmes. He/she should also Guide and Support other technicians and Train them to operate the Programmes safely and efficiently . Beyond installation, he/she is also expected to extend services towards continued technicalsupport and maintenance of the systems. He/she should do this in a written format by updating instruction and operation manuals or verbally by talking to users and solving issues. He/she should, if need arises, also perform a range of troubleshooting activities to diagnose and address issues related to PLCs and their usage. 4) Should be Proficient & Hands-on in --- Siemens --- all S7 Series of PLCs, PCS7, I/O Interfaces, HMIs, WINCC Explorer, Totally Integrated Automation (TIA), Historian & Simatic Manager. Allen Bradley --- PLCs, HMIs, FT SCADA, FT Batch, FT Historian, Asset Centre & 'ThinManager'. SQL Server ReportingServices (SSRS) & SQL based Reporting. Visual Basic Analysis (VBA) Scripting. Project Management Skills --- at least the basic principals & practices. 5) Participate in and Ensure error-free and smooth demonstration of the Developed Programmes in the Factory Acceptance Test (FAT) and, if required, in the Site Acceptance Test (SAT) either On-site or Off-site.
